The Ministry of Foreign Affairs of the Kyrgyz Republic has announced the entry into force of the resolution of the Cabinet of Ministers of the KR No. 855 dated December 31, 2025, which modifies the rules for the stay of foreign citizens in the country. This was reported by the press service of the MFA of the KR.

- As a result of geological exploration conducted in 2025, 1.8 billion tons of coal were added to the state balance. This information was announced by the Minister of Natural Resources, Ecology, and Technical Supervision, Meder Mashiev, during a radio broadcast. The Minister noted that gold remains the main mineral resource registered on the state balance, with a volume of over 980 tons.

Mass protests continue in Iran, triggered by rising prices and deteriorating living conditions. The demonstrations, which have spread across major cities and have been ongoing for a long time, demand the resignation of the country's supreme leader. Reports indicate at least six fatalities. US President Donald Trump, whose policy is aimed against the Iranian regime, stated that Washington may intervene if authorities begin to use violence against the protesters.

According to the BBC, for several months, American intelligence officials closely monitored the actions of Venezuelan President Nicolás Maduro. A small group conducting the surveillance included a source from the Venezuelan government who recorded where 63-year-old Maduro slept, what he ate, his clothing, and even, according to high-ranking military officials, his "pets."

In various corners of Venezuela, a campaign has begun to remove posters depicting Nicolás Maduro, coinciding with reports of his capture by the United States. Local residents are joyfully perceiving these events as the fall of the regime. Video recordings published on social media show portraits of Maduro being torn down from building facades and street structures. At the same time, rallies in support of the current president are taking place in Caracas, the capital of the country.
